Lots of people particularly adults are battling sleep problems and insomnia on a regular basis. Having difficulty falling asleep can become frustrating and very stressful especially if it happens on a nightly basis.

Sleeplessness will not only leave one tired and cranky throughout the day, but can also cause emotional stress, lack of focus and even weaken the immune system. Now, you can find many excellent home remedies, natural sleep aids or melatonin sleep aid that can aid facilitate a good night sleep which does not have any risk factors or unwanted side effects.

So that you can assure a full night of sleep, you must do away any factors that can lead to sleeping disorders. You need to bear in mind that sleep has
to happen in a comfy and tranquil setting. And for that reason it is actually crucial to avoid loud noises. Things that disrupt your sleep your be avoided. Television should be turned off, alcohol and drinks containing caffeine should be avoided, foods that are high in sugar as well as large meals that can cause digestion problems should be also avoided. It’s much easier to fall asleep and stay asleep longer if the body is prepared for a full night of sleep.

It is vital to regulate to body clock. As a way to regulate the body clock, one needs to ensure that he’s completely relaxed before endeavoring to fall asleep. Taking a warm bath is one great way to make the muscles relaxed. Taking a quick jog around the block is also another great way to loosen up the body and prepare the muscles to rest.

Remember that many sleep issues are created by mental excitement, which could be fended off by several ways such as relaxing in a tranquil room, listening to soothing music, sitting outside and enjoying the sounds of nature in advance of bedtime. It’s ideal to calm the body ahead of going to bed instead of lying in bed, endeavoring to relax which can take hours just before you can drift off to sleep.

For anyone who have sleeping problems, herbal remedies and natural sleep aids such as melatonin sleep aid are very helpful simply because they help the body get comfortable and transmits transmission to the brain that it is time to rest. Several herbal remedies have melatonin; a hormone secreted by the pineal gland in the brain, assisting in the regulation of hormones and maintains the body’s circadian rhythm. Other herbal remedies also contain alkaloids, that can really trigger the hormones and neurotransmitters in the brain to stimulate sleep. The most commonly seen herbal remedies for sleep are caffeine-free herbal teas including lavender tea, passion flower tea, and even tea made out of hops.

As soon as you have established the procedure that helps you have a full night sleep, it is excellent to stick to the same routine on a regular basis. The human body has an internal clock that dictates when the body is tired. Simply by listening to the internal clock, it will be simplier and easier for the body to fall asleep and receive a full night sleep.

It could be painless to eradicate insomnia issues and start waking up rejuvenated and invigorated just after a full night sleep simply by taking these easy steps: keeping away from the factors that can disrupt sleep, utilizing natural sleep aids and herbal remedies and teas, relaxing the body, going to bed and waking up the same day every single day.
